Vinnie Terranova wrote: 31 Jul 2021 13:05 And why not? Because it's a cabover truck? And not a regular semi?
Sleeper size won't be good especially on long runs it'll be torture.

Axles are really close to each other and front axle will reach the weight limit way faster. So distributing weight will be a torture.

Since speed limits in US are way faster, it'll burn a lot of fuel especially on east coast and it'll be a torture for your wallet.

You guys are seriously don't understand why cabovers won't fit US. Except the maneuverability, cabovers has no advantage and most of the regions are using cabovers because their roads are tighter than US.

But it's an electric truck so it'll be good on regional haul. But if that thing comes with diesel then just no.

The 4900 is not heading out of production any time soon; they are taking the same stance as KW on the W900, as long as customers want them, they will build them.

The 4900 hits a specific market that the 49X does not quite hit yet and WS customers are even more brand loyal than KW customers.

The only reason truck availability is down (and it is for everyone) is due to the lack of processor chips that is affecting several industries; WS has a ton of 99% built trucks waiting for the components that use the processors.
